No — commercial vehicles, including charter buses, are prohibited from the Merritt Parkway (Route 15) under Connecticut law. All charter bus routing between Bridgeport and points north, south, and west must use I-95, I-84, or Route 8. This is a critical planning detail for any government or military coordinator arranging transportation out of Bridgeport.
When you request your quote, the operators in the network are already aware of these routing restrictions and will plan accordingly.

For most government and military movements in Bridgeport, booking two to four weeks in advance secures good vehicle availability and competitive pricing. For larger movements — National Guard mobilizations, multi-agency events, or trips tied to major Connecticut state government events in Hartford — four to six weeks is the safer window. Last-minute bookings are possible through the network, but vehicle selection narrows and pricing rises.
